Striking foliage in glowing tones of orange, yellow and gold. Rounded and dense in habit. Bold colors will stand out in your garden border or make an eye-catching hedge. Delicate white blooms are produced in spring. Fall foliage is highlighted with tones of red and purple, making this mildew resistant ninebark appealing over the entire season.

                      Yearly Care Instructions- Prune to shape in late winter; water in dry spells and fertilize in spring.
                    
                      Trimming Instructions- Prune in late winter to shape and encourage new growth.
                    
                      Fertilization Instructions- Apply a balanced fertilizer (e.g., 14-14-14) in spring; moderate feeding need. Over-fertilizing in clay may cause leggy growth and reduce color intensity.
                    
                      Fertilizer Recommendation- Plant-tone
                    
                      Possible Issues- Powdery mildew, aphids
